Dragon Soul PTR Testing - Madness of Deathwing
Exordium and Pillow Fort managed to unlock the Madness of Deathwing encounter on test realms and actually went through most of it! Obviously it's pretty spoilery and you shouldn't watch it if you don't want to (almost) see how the last fight of the expansion ends.

Keep in mind that this fight was not supposed to be tested and is still incredibly bugged and possibly very undertuned.


Description from Youtube (Spoilers)
Blizzard decided not to open this fight to testing because the jumping from platform to platform was extremely buggy, as you'll see at the end of the video. Basically what you have to do is kill the appendage that's on each platform after killing a big tentacle. Each aspect has their own platform, and when you destroy the appendage on that aspect's platform, you lose the buff they give you. This makes the fight harder as you destroy each platform.

Due to the bugs with jumping, we were forced to destroy the best platforms first, which made the fight harder (though it's still incredibly undertuned). Once we finally cleared all 4 platforms, deathwing slams his head on the middle platform with only 10 mil health, you get all the buffs back, and I assume it's just supposed to be like the last 10% of the Lich King, as it would have been a ridiculously easy burn if we could get over there.

Patch 4.3: Fangs of the Father
Killars from vodka spent some of his free time on test realms going through the legendary quest and came back with a few fun pictures! The stats for the first epic version of the daggers are now known, and it also seems that you will need to spend 10,000 gold at some point during the questline.
